Requests the secretariat to update the synthesis report referred to in paragraph 16 above so as to cover all the information in the intended nationally determined contributions WebMar 15, 2024 · To synthesize means to combine and mix different parts into a whole. In essay writing, synthesizing means researching, reviewing, and evaluating various sources and deriving conclusions based on these sources. In other words, writing a synthesis essay means making up ideas and conclusions based on the reviewed information.

WebA good body paragraph in a synthesis essay contains three main parts: a claim, evidence from both texts, and explanation/ evaluation. Claim: Start with a topic sentence, which will argue one point in the paragraph.
